PFAS

Per- and Pol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) are a group of industrial chemicals that include such compounds as PFOA and PFOS, among many others. Their fluorine-carbon bonds are extremely stable, making them highly resistant to environmental degradation and earning them the nickname ‘forever chemicals’ due to their longevity.

 

PFAS monitoring is now a critical requirement, not only to keep up with ever-evolving testing regulations, but to ensure the safety of our planet. Many studies have demonstrated the negative impact of PFAS on both environmental and human health, with findings linking them to severe health concerns including reproductive and developmental issues, depressed immune response, liver and kidney problems, and even cancer.

As the demand for stringent PFAS testing increases, laboratories conducting PFAS research must examine matrices such as drinking water, food packaging, food stuffs, soil, blood, and tissue samples.
